WebJan 13, 2024 · Dairy cows eat grass and grain, but they also eat the remnants of other products. For example, orange pulp from making orange juice and canola meal from making canola oil. The cows can get nutritional benefits from these products that would otherwise be thrown away. WebMay 11, 2024 · Although cows mostly eat grass when they are out in the pasture, their diets are commonly supplemented with grains like corn and barley, soy, and hay. It’s these additional grains, combined with selectively breeding cows to select for body mass which leads to the over-sized cows we see on modern beef farms. WebMar 20, 2024 · Grizzlies and black bears are often seen eating cows especially when they’re very hungry or need more calories prior to hibernation. Being opportunistic feeders and hunters, bears will take upon any food source if the opportunity arises. These two bears prey on all cattle ages, as well as on sheep and swine.
